Spot Bitcoin ETFs Bleed for 5th Straight Week — What’s Next for BTC?
Institutional money is stepping back.
Spot Bitcoin ETFs have now recorded five consecutive weeks of net outflows, with nearly 3.8 billion dollars withdrawn during this stretch. That’s not retail panic — that’s strategic capital rotation. The smart money is reducing exposure while volatility cools.
But here’s the twist.
Despite steady ETF withdrawals, Bitcoin hasn’t collapsed. Price is holding structure, which tells us underlying demand still exists beneath the surface. When price stays firm during institutional outflows, it often signals absorption — not weakness.
Momentum right now is neutral to slightly defensive. Bulls need strong inflows to reclaim dominance. Bears need a breakdown below key support to trigger deeper selling.
Key zone to watch:
Support sits near recent weekly demand.
Resistance remains at the last distribution high.
If inflows return, sentiment can flip fast. If outflows continue, expect liquidity hunts before any real breakout.
